Leicester City Football Club has been handed a three-point deduction following a breach of Financial Fair Play (FFP) regulations. This decision has sent shockwaves through the footballing community, raising concerns about financial governance in the sport.

The specifics of Leicester’s violation have not been fully disclosed, but sources indicate that the club’s expenditure exceeded its revenue by a significant margin over the past few seasons. This includes excessive spending on player wages and transfer fees, which reportedly surpassed what was permissible under FFP guidelines.

Consequences

The three-point deduction has immediate implications for Leicester’s position in the league. This penalty could jeopardize their aspirations for a higher finish and impact their chances of European qualification. It also raises questions about the club’s financial strategies moving forward, as they will need to reassess their approach to spending in order to comply with FFP regulations.
